Android SDK・NDK・JDKをインストールしましたがSDKマネージャを開くと警告が表示されていてAndroidのビルドができません
問題
Webインストーラの画面から、Android SDK・NDK・JDKをインストールしました。SDKマネージャを開くと警告のマークが表示されています。「...」ボタンを押して手動で設定しようとしましたが、build-tools等がインストールされていませんでした。
インターネットに接続していますが、Proxyが有効な環境です。
解決
Android SDKマネージャを起動して、手動で必要なモジュールをインストールします。
- Android SDKマネージャの配置先はこちらの記事にあるフォルダ以下にインストールされています。
Android SDKマネージャを起動し、Proxyが有効な環境でインストールを行っていた場合は、SDKマネージャのメニューから「Tools|Option」を選択し、表示されたダイアログでProxyの設定を行います。
手動でインストールする際に最低限選択するべき項目は以下です。これらの項目がInstalledになっていない場合はチェックをつけインストールを行います。
- Android SDK Tools
- Android SDK Platform-tools
- Android SDK Build-tools(例えば 29.0.3)
- Android n API(API xx)のSDK Platform (例えば Android 10 API(API29)のSDK Patform)
Android SDK Build-toolsとSDK PlatformのAPIバージョンは同じもの(例えば29)を選択ください。複数のバージョン選択してインストールすることもできます。 インストール後、「ツール|オプション|配置|SDKマネージャ」で警告のマークが表示されている箇所を修正します。